Functionality and Performance

The upside-down bike’s suspension system offers distinct advantages and disadvantages compared to traditional bike suspensions. It provides enhanced handling and stability due to the increased rigidity and reduced unsprung weight, leading to improved cornering and braking performance.

However, the upside-down design can be more susceptible to dirt and debris, which can affect the performance of the suspension system. Additionally, it may require more frequent maintenance and can be more expensive to repair than traditional suspensions.
